Limera1n iOS jailbreak tool released by Geohot, causes a stir in the dev communtiy
Geohot stole the show and released his limera1n jailbreak tool for iOS devices one day before the chronic dev team was slated to launch its greenpois0n tool on 10/10/10 at 10:10:10 AM GMT. The limera1n tool uses a different bootrom exploit than its greenpois0n counterpart and is reportedly compatible with the iPhone 4, iPhone 3GS, iPod touch 3G/4G,…

Hands-on with Sprint ID Android homescreen profiles
Sprint just launched Sprint ID at their CTIA SF 2010 press conference as a new way to help you customize your Android homescreen to fit your current activity or lifestyle. The idea behind Sprint ID is essentially to allow you to change your homescreen wallpaper, widgets, apps, and shortcuts at the touch of a button.…
